As per development control regulation 1991 section 32(2),there must be reserved parking space for visitor which is mandatory.
But our unique society is disordering the said rule and has strictly disallowed the same.
To add to that a fine is imposed on the member whose relatives or friends unknowingly or knowingly has parked the vehicle inside the compound.
But our building was formed before the rule that is 1974.
A member is in a mood to challenge this rule and conveyed that the society can formulate its own rule to ban outsiders vehicle and even implement that.
request you to guide me the proper direction in our case as the building was formed before the rule and currently the parking area is over utilized.
Whether we can disallow visitors parking as we are currently doing or we must follow the rule.
